Why Are Teen Drivers so Expensive to Insure?

Not only is auto insurance steep for young drivers, but if you are a young male driver, it is even more expensive. This is due to several different factors that come into play. Here are some of the reasons teen drivers are so expensive to insure.
– Car Accidents: Study after study have shown that young drivers are going to have a greater chance of being in an auto accident than a more experienced driver. There are a couple of things that a young driver can do to help with lowering insurance premiums like taking a defensive driving course or keeping their record squeaky clean.
– Limited Driving Record: Not only are these drivers going to be more accident prone, but they also don’t have much of a record to look at either. With a very limited record, it is a bigger risk for an auto insurance company to insure them.
– Driving Distractions: When it comes to teenagers, they have proven that they are far more likely to be distracted while driving than someone that is older and has more experience. Whether it is because they have a phone that seems to be a never ending stream of texts and calls or a bunch of their friends in the car with them, they are more prone to being distracted than older drivers.
– Credit Scores: Did you know that your credit score has an impact on how much you pay for auto insurance? Well, it does. As a teenager, they don’t have much as far as a credit score goes. This means that they don’t really have a credit score to judge their driving off of. There are studies that show that those with a low credit score are more likely to file a claim than someone that has a high credit score.

What it all comes down to is this, insurance companies are carrying a higher risk when they take on a teenage driver. For this reason, parents are going to pay more to insure their teenagers.
